Debian上Jenkins的性能瓶颈可能出现在以下方面:
- 硬件资源不足:内存、CPU性能或存储(如机械硬盘)不足,导致构建任务处理缓慢。
- JVM配置不当:堆大小(-Xms/-Xmx)设置不合理,可能引发频繁的垃圾回收,影响性能。
- 插件管理问题:插件过多或过时,增加内存占用和启动时间。
- 构建流程冗余:流水线中存在重复或不必要的步骤,未充分利用并行执行能力。
- 并发构建过多:同时运行的构建任务超出服务器承载能力,导致资源竞争。
- 未使用分布式构建:未合理配置Slave节点,所有任务集中在Master节点,加重主节点负担。